Place the panel in an indoor environment away from direct sunlight, excessive heat, or high humidity. Prolonged exposure to sunlight can cause the wood to fade, while extreme moisture may compromise its structural integrity. Ideal locations include entrances, hallways, living rooms, or temple areas with stable temperatures and good ventilation to maintain the wood’s natural beauty.
Regular dusting using a soft, dry microfiber or cotton cloth helps protect the detailed carvings from dust accumulation. Pay special attention to the grooves and intricate designs where particles may settle. Avoid sprays, water, or chemical cleaners, as these can damage the delicate carvings and the natural teak finish. For minor smudges, lightly use a barely damp cloth and immediately dry the surface to prevent moisture absorption.
Occasionally, you may apply a small amount of natural wood polish or beeswax to maintain the richness and shine of the teak wood. Gently buff the panel in circular motions to enhance the grain, protect against minor scratches, and preserve its elegant finish.
When moving or storing the panel, wrap it in soft cloth or bubble wrap to prevent dents or damage to the carvings. Handle carefully, avoiding impacts that could compromise the intricate details.
